IP查询
查询
你查询的IP:[203.196.209.132] 地理位置:印度
最新查询
116.76.196.171
124.128.178.15
121.51.131.3
123.4.21.41
124.112.163.41
221.196.221.209
117.8.43.165
114.60.169.171
117.128.130.98
203.196.209.132
121.192.170.42
202.150.16.131
202.127.16.249
221.176.134.252
221.196.62.221
202.43.144.21
218.96.124.92
116.2.181.142
124.20.189.93
122.224.32.156
221.12.250.73
123.160.174.116
119.148.160.58
119.15.136.170
119.41.195.51
125.32.137.90
210.79.224.188
116.1.136.119
123.103.128.56
202.38.192.235
202.91.128.227